Lucca, Italy johnnygA one hour train ride gets you from Riomaggiore on the Cinque Terre to Santa Margherita Ligure. A 20 minute bus ride then gets you around the bend to Portofino. The colour of the water in this area is exquisite. It is basically an extension of the Cote d azure in France which means blue coast. It really is blue.
